On Friday, Kiki Bertens returned to the Madrid final after posting a 6-2, 7-5 win over Sloane Stephens.

Bertens came out flying, dictating play with her power game. Stephens made an effort to extend her time on the court by jumping ahead in the second set, but it wasn't meant to be as the Dutchwoman fended her off.

In the quarterfinals, Bertens dethroned defending champion Petra Kvitova, avenging her loss to the Czech in last year's championship match in Madrid. She will face off against Simona Halep for the title. The No. 3-seeded Halep prevailed over Belinda Bencic, 6-2, 6-7 (2), 6-0, earlier today. The Romanian has won the Madrid title twice, in 2016 and 2017. Halep leads her head-to-head series against Bertens 3-2, but the No. 7 seed won their last meeting, in Cincinnati last season.
